The Importance Of Sustainable Wall Construction

sustainable wall construction has become increasingly important in recent years as the world faces environmental challenges such as climate change, resource depletion, and pollution. The construction industry is one of the largest consumers of natural resources and generates a significant amount of waste and pollution. By incorporating sustainable practices into wall construction, builders can reduce their environmental impact and create healthier, more energy-efficient buildings.

One of the key principles of sustainable wall construction is designing buildings with materials that have a low environmental impact. This includes using materials that are renewable, recyclable, locally sourced, and non-toxic. For example, some sustainable wall construction techniques involve using recycled or reclaimed materials such as reclaimed wood, recycled steel, or recycled glass. These materials help reduce the demand for new resources and divert waste from landfills.

Another important aspect of sustainable wall construction is energy efficiency. Buildings account for a significant portion of global energy consumption and greenhouse gas emissions. By designing walls that are well-insulated and airtight, builders can reduce the need for heating and cooling, thus lowering energy consumption and associated emissions. In addition, incorporating sustainable insulation materials such as cellulose, wool, or recycled denim can further improve the energy efficiency of the building.

Water conservation is also a key consideration in sustainable wall construction. Water scarcity is a growing concern in many parts of the world, and buildings can play a role in reducing water consumption. sustainable wall construction techniques such as rainwater harvesting, greywater recycling, and permeable paving can help reduce the demand for potable water and mitigate stormwater runoff. By designing walls and landscapes that can capture and store rainwater, builders can create more resilient and sustainable buildings.

In addition to environmental benefits, sustainable wall construction can also have economic advantages. While some sustainable materials and technologies may have higher upfront costs, they can often lead to long-term savings through reduced energy bills, maintenance costs, and insurance premiums. Sustainable buildings are also more attractive to tenants and buyers, as they offer healthier indoor environments, lower utility bills, and higher resale values.

Furthermore, sustainable wall construction can improve the health and well-being of occupants. Many traditional building materials contain harmful chemicals and volatile organic compounds (VOCs) that can off-gas and compromise indoor air quality. By using non-toxic materials and designing walls that allow for natural ventilation and daylighting, builders can create healthier indoor environments that promote productivity, comfort, and well-being.

There are many sustainable wall construction techniques and materials available to builders today. Some popular options include rammed earth, straw bale, hempcrete, and bamboo. These materials have a low environmental impact, provide excellent insulation, and have a unique aesthetic appeal. In addition, sustainable building certifications such as LEED, Passive House, and Living Building Challenge can help guide builders in implementing sustainable practices and achieving their sustainability goals.
